Fleeting Boom and Permanent Void

The lifecycle of any data center can be clearly divided into two phases: construction and operation. And these two phases have vastly different impacts on a city's labor market. The report shows that the short-term construction phase requires 1,000 to 10,000 workers, while the long-term operational phase only needs 50 to 400 permanent employees. For example, a PwC data center completed in 2023 brought about 5,000 jobs during construction, but retained fewer than 300 people during operations; similarly, a 2024 JLARC project employed 4,000 people during construction, but that number plummeted to 200 during operations.

What does this mean? For a city, a data center is more like a feast than a long-term employment contract. Thousands of construction workers flood in, needing accommodation, meals, and consumer spending, driving short-term booms for local restaurants and hotels. But once the servers start running, they pack their tools and head to the next construction site. As Wright said: "Community leaders must ask themselves whether the short-term stimulus is worth the investment, because those people will eventually leave."

This pattern repeats in the suburbs of Portland, San Jose, and Northern Virginia. After local residents reap a wave of income, what is left behind is often empty temporary apartments and a building that requires little manpower to maintain. Cities need to provide temporary housing and public services for these workers, yet they cannot obtain a commensurate long-term tax base return.

Global War for Skilled Workers

Lightcast data shows that global job postings for data center construction roles have doubled over the past two years. In the six months from September 2025 to February 2026, construction job postings related to data centers increased by 23% compared to the previous six months. Demand for data center technicians and engineers has risen by a similar margin.

But these skilled trades have long been in short supply. Previous Lightcast research found that the annual shortfall of skilled tradespeople in the United States exceeds 1.7 million. You're not just competing with other data centers for the same electrician—you're also competing with commercial real estate, residential projects, and infrastructure projects for the same pool of workers. When a company tries to hire electrical installers for a data center project, it is effectively entering a bidding war with no end in sight.

In Austin, Texas, some construction firms have begun offering signing bonuses and hourly wages 30% above the industry average to attract welders; in Mesa, Arizona, enrollment in the local community college's data center operations certificate program has surged, but students need at least 18 months to graduate. Yet a project timeline is often only 24 months.
